From the author of City Poet, the brilliant biography of Frank OHara, now comes a fascinating account of thriving forms of spirituality in what is being called a postdenominational age.As the nineties were drawing to a close, Brad Gooch set out on a journey to explore traditional and nontraditional forms of spirituality that took him across America and to India. Goochs questpartly personal and partly investigativetook him to Chicago to read the mysterious Urantia Book; to Goa and La Jolla to experience the talks and treatments of Deepak Chopra; to Ganeshpuri and South Fallsburg, New York, to listen to the charismatic leader Gurumayi Chidvilasananda; to Bardstown, Kentucky, to observe the quiet solitude of the Trappists and to Dubuque, Iowa, to see the Trappistines; to Dallas to worship with the members of the gay congregation of the Cathedral of Hope; and to New York to talk with Muslims and Sufis. As Gooch proceeded on this unique spiritual odysseyfrom fringe to mainstreamhe witnessed diverse movements and religions and their strong appeal to a broad spectrum of followers.Brad Gooch has written a revealing, richly detailed document of our time. In Godtalk, character, dialogue, and setting come together in an irresistible, fastpaced narrative that is both engaging and informative about the unexpected nature of spirituality in America today.
